Software Engineer - Junior

DS2

Software Engineer - Junior

Niceville, FL
Full Time
Paid
  • Responsibilities

    Software Engineer - Junior

    Are you passionate about building software that makes a real difference—like supporting mission-critical operations for our warfighters? Do you enjoy working with emerging technologies and being part of a collaborative, forward-thinking team? At DS2, we value innovation, teamwork, and a growth mindset. If you're someone who's eager to learn, share ideas, and contribute to meaningful projects, we'd love to hear from you. We're currently looking for a motivated Junior Software Engineer to join our dynamic development team. Work location is in the DS2 office in Niceville, FL.

    Qualified candidates must be a U.S. Citizen, possess an active DoD Secret clearance and be able to maintain a Secret security clearance in order to perform this work. Employment for this position is contingent upon the successful award of the associated contract, anticipated to begin in August, 2025.

    ****Who is DS2?

    Founded in 2012, DS2 provides full life-cycle software engineering services to DoD, federal, and commercial clients using mature agile, scrum, and SAFe practices. We are an organization that is committed to teamwork with a clear focus on the customer and a belief that hiring talented individuals will help us meet our vision of “Engineered to Exceed Expectations”. DS2 engineers exemplify our core values and demonstrate a passion for building cutting-edge software that delivers value to our customers. We are always looking for new teammates with an aptitude and passion for developing software.

    Our team supports the Joint Technical Coordinating Group for Munitions Effectiveness (JTCG/ME) in its mission to provide a mechanism for inter-service efforts to improve the databases and analytical methodologies the Joint force uses to determine non-nuclear weapons effectiveness. JWS is a key component of this mission, as it is designed to support U.S. and allied military planners in selecting the most effective munitions and delivery tactics to achieve specific target effects. Its primary purpose is to provide a standardized, scientifically-based tool for weaponeering — the process of matching weapons to targets to produce a desired level of damage or effect.

    The successful candidate will be an adaptable, agile engineer who is a consummate team player capable of researching, analyzing, and engineering solutions to meet customer demand for flight testing tools and software. The ideal candidate will be detail-oriented and possess effective communication skills.

    Responsibilities — What you'll do:

    • Be a part of an agile team that works together to organize, manage, and complete their work on products
    • Analyze high-level requirements and translate them into detailed software requirements and feasible software designs
    • Assist in designing, developing, deploying, and demonstrating feature-rich applications
    • Work with your team to test, develop, peer review, and continuously integrate changes into the code base
    • Support and improve our existing applications and tools, both for clients and company use
    • Improve operations through conducting system analysis and recommending changes in policies and procedures
    • Conduct research for, report on, and create proof-of-concepts and prototypes for R&D projects
    • Learn emerging technologies and programming tools to keep you and your team as well equipped as possible

    Qualifications — We need someone who:

    • ****Has a bachelor's degree in Software Engineering, Computer Science, or a similar technical field and/or equivalent years of experience
    • Has 0-3 years of strong development experience
    • Can communicate and collaborate effectively with others (technical and non-technical)
    • Is familiar with Agile
    • Actively programs with one or more of the following languages: C, C++, C#, or Java
    • Has experience utilizing version control software (GIT) and lifecycle management tools (Atlassian/Jira/Confluence)
    • Has strong fundamental skills in software design and development
    • Manages time well and can prioritize tasks to ensure projects are completed on time
    • Engages with teammates, both virtually and face-to-face, to plan projects, seek out or provide help on issues, as well as present solutions to clients
    • **** Is a U.S. Citizen
    • **** Has an active DoD Secret clearance. A Secret clearance is required to perform this work. Candidates are required to have an active Secret clearance upon hire, and the ability to maintain this level of clearance during their employment

    Preferred — It's even better if you:

    • Are proficient with IDEs, understanding mathematical/physics concepts, 3D geometric modeling/visualization, or analysis of weapon effects.
    • Have Surface to Surface and/or Air to Surface Military/ Weaponeering/ Targeting experience
    • Have experience with large C++/C# applications
    • Are proficient with build automation tools and unit testing libraries
    • Have a good understanding of mathematical/physics concepts, 3D modeling/visualization, and weapon effects analysis

    Benefits — What we do for you:

    • Flexible work schedule
    • Educational opportunities
      • Tuition reimbursement
      • Student loan repayment
      • Certification reimbursement + bonuses
      • Catered monthly tech talk lunches on topics picked by you and your teammates
    • Excellent healthcare, dental, and vision coverage, including STD, LTD, and AD&D
    • Generous paid time off + holidays
    • 401K savings plan with company-matching contributions up to 4%
    • Sponsored community and volunteer events, like beach cleanups, 5Ks, and more
    • Snacks and beverages included
    • The occasional foosball or Mario Kart match

    All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, age, genetic information, ancestry, marital status, protected veteran status, disability status or any other status protected by federal, state or local laws. In compliance with federal law, all persons hired will be required to verify identity and eligibility to work in the United States and to complete the required employment eligibility verification form upon hire.

    The above is intended to describe the general content of and requirements for the performance of this job. It is not to be construed as an exhaustive statement of duties, responsibilities, or physical requirements. Nothing in this job description restricts management's right to assign or reassign duties and responsibilities to this job at any time.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.